PSA: how to transfer ships and MTs from main save to expedition


Once you reach the Anomaly in the expedition, you can go to the expedition terminal and copy your most recently active ship and active multitool from your main save. If you want to copy a different ship or MT, switch back to your main save, call in the ship or activate the multitool you want, and then switch back to the expedition. You will then be able to copy that ship or multitool to your expedition save, at the cost of 1000–2000 nanites.

You can also copy multiple ships or multitools from main save to expedition this way. Copy the ship/MT to expedition, switch to main save, change the active ship/MT, switch back to expedition, and copy that one over too. I copied both my scanning MT and my battle MT this way.

When you transfer a ship, all of the installed tech comes with it, but none of the inventory.
